It's not normal for your kitchen area sink to clog up several times in one month. If your sink blocks two times a week, there's some trouble taking place.
A blocked kitchen area drain doesn't simply slow down your duties, it weakens your entire plumbing system, gradually. Here are some usual habits that motivate sink obstructions, and also exactly how to prevent them.

You need correct waste disposal


Reusing waste is wonderful, however do you take notice of your organic waste as well? Your cooking area should have 2 separate waste boxes; one for recyclable plastics and also one more for natural waste, which can become compost.
Having actually a designated trash can will certainly aid you and your household stay clear of throwing pasta as well as various other food residues down the drain. Usually, these residues soak up moisture and end up being obstructions.

Someone tried to clean their hair in the cooking area sink


There's a right time and also place for whatever. The kitchen area sink is simply not the right place to wash your hair. Cleaning your hair in the cooking area sink will make it block one way or another unless you make use of a drainpipe catcher.
While a drain catcher may capture a lot of the after effects, some hairs might still get through. If you have thick hair, this may be enough to reduce your water drainage as well as at some point create a clog.

You're tossing coffee away


Used coffee grounds and coffee beans still take in a considerable amount of wetness. They might appear little adequate to throw down the drainpipe, but as time goes on they begin to swell and take up even more room.
Your coffee premises should go into organic waste disposal. Whatever fraction leaves (maybe while you're depleting) will be cared for throughout your month-to-month cleanup.

You've been consuming a great deal of oily foods


Your cooking area sink might still obtain obstructed despite natural garbage disposal. This might be since you have a diet plan rich in greasy foods like cheeseburgers.
This oil layers the within pipelines, making them narrower and also even more clog-prone.

Your pipeline wasn't repaired correctly in the first place


If you've been doing none of the above, yet still obtain routine blockages in your kitchen sink, you ought to call a plumber. There might be a trouble with just how your pipelines were set up.
While your plumber shows up, check for any leaks or abnormalities around your cooking area pipelines. Don't try to take care of the pipes yourself. This might create a mishap or a kitchen area flood.

There's even more dust than your pipes can deal with


If you obtain fruits directly from a farm, you might observe more kitchen dust than other individuals that shop from a mall. You can easily repair this by cleaning up the fruits and veggies effectively prior to bringing them into the house.

Melt the sludge


  • 1. Pour half cup baking soft drink right into the drain complied with by one-half mug white vinegar; the fizzing and bubbling response assists to break up tiny blockages.

  • 2. Block the drain making use of a little rag so the chain reaction doesn't all bubble up out.

  • 3. Wait 15 mins.

  • 4. Currently pour a pot's worth of boiling thin down the drain and also run hot water for numerous minutes to more eliminate the melted sludge.

    5 Things to Do if You Want to Unclog Your Kitchen Sink


    Trick 1: Don’t Put Vegetable Peelings Down Disposal



    Although the garbage disposal is a powerful and useful way to get rid of food waste, it is not meant for certain vegetables. Don’t put potato, carrot or celery peelings down the disposal. These veggies are fibrous or contain a lot of starch which can jam the disposal motor and clog your sink drain-piping every time. There are other food items that occasionally will clog your sink. If this happens, follow the next four tips.


    Trick 2: Use Your Plunger


    Plunger is a must-have tool for every household because it can be used to unclog any drain in any part of the house including the kitchen. Yes, the simple plunger can unclog your kitchen sink too. When you use the plunger, plug the other holes in you kitchen sink with a rag cloth. Also, ensure that the plunger cup completely covers the clogged kitchen sink hole. Now, keep the plunger in an upright position and plunge about ten times vigorously. This should remove any vegetable peels, food leftovers or any other solids in the kitchen sink.


    Trick 3: Clear the P-trap


    The P-trap is the pipe below your sink that’s shaped like the letter P (on its side). You should be able to spot it when you look in the cabinet below your sink. This pipe, shaped to provide a seal against sewer odors, gets clogged when receiving larger solid objects. To unclog the P-trap, you need a pair of gloves and a bucket. You should unscrew the large nut on both the sides of the trap with your bare hands and remove the pipe. Make sure you place a bucket right below the trap to collect all the unclogged water. You can also run your hands through the pipe to remove any solid objects.


    Trick 4: Use a Metal Wire


    Sometimes using a metal wire to push down or pull up debris from your drain can help unclog your kitchen sink. If you don’t have a metal wire, unbend a wire hanger and use it in the kitchen drain hole. Since this is time-consuming, you’d only use this trick as a last resort. It works well when you know what’s inside the drain.


    Trick 5: Use a Drain Snake


    Go to your local hardware store and buy a short manual-crank drain snake. This tool is fairly inexpensive and works well unless the clog is further down the drain, past the P-trap.
